Things I Would Check Before Buying

Before I buy a hotspot like this, I always make sure of a few important things:

  • Carrier compatibility: I would confirm that it works with my mobile network.
  • Data plan requirements: I would check whether my carrier offers a suitable hotspot plan.
  • Battery condition: If buying used, I would inspect battery health carefully.
  • Unlocked status: I would prefer an unlocked version for more flexibility.
  • Coverage in my area: I would make sure LTE performance is strong where I live and travel.
